Providence is an Alberta Education approved ECS program with a longestablished history of providing therapeutic and educational services to children across 7 schools in Calgary. Our programs are designed to support young children who may not be meeting typical developmental milestones. Responsibilities include: - Conduct assessments to establish qualifications for services and guide intervention.
- Managing caseloads with a diverse and complex pediatric population and their families.
- Collaborate with other professionals to support positive outcomes for children.
- Gather and interpret data.
- Engage parents in planning decisionmaking and program implementation.
Ideal Qualifications:
- Masters graduate of a SpeechLanguage Pathology degree program from a recognized university.
- Registered with the Alberta College of SpeechLanguage Pathologists and Audiologists (ACSLPA)
- Proficiency with word processing and software packages for language development and Augmentative and Alternative Communication (AAC).
- Experience working as a SpeechLanguage Pathologist with children. Successful practicum experience with good references is an asset.
- Valid First Aid and CPR Certificates.
